Full Description
December 2019. Breckland National Mapping Programme.
A large undated bank is seen as a cropmark on aerial photographs(S1-S3). The bank most likely relates to a post medieval boundary bank not mapped on the First Edition Ordnance Survey map (S4). However, it is also possible that the boundary bank maybe earlier than post medieval in date. The bank can be seen as very low earthwork in the 1940s (S1-S2) and has subsequently been levelled and seen as a cropmark in the 1950s (S3). The bank is within an area of Second World War anti landing obstacles (ELV 033) some of which intersect the boundary bank.
